    Signs that the lock cylinder you have isn't functioning correctly

    A bad car door lock cylinder could be a major issue for drivers. Even if the cylinder spins around, the key may not open the door. This can happen when the cylinder is damaged or worn. While the cylinder might turn, you may have to apply a lot of force to unlock the door. Eventually, the cylinder will cease to function in any way.

    There are many ways to determine if your car door lock cylinder is damaged. One way is to open the door from the inside. It is usually possible to take the panel off the lock assembly and then move it around to pinpoint the issue.

    Another sign of danger is a wriggling or sticking key. While it is tempting to ignore this sign it could be a sign that the cylinder in your car's lock requires replacement. If your keys are stuck in the lock for any period of time, contact a mechanic immediately.

    Another indication that you will need to replace the car door lock cylinder is the inability to turn the key. This could be an indication of a damaged lock fixing near me or a key that is broken. Making use of a spare key in order to open the door is a great way to check whether the cylinder is damaged or not.

    You may also have to replace your ignition lock cylinder. This is best left to an experienced mechanic. Before you attempt to replace the airbag, be sure that the system is turned off. The ignition lock cylinder may be worn out and not turn correctly.
